Approved By: UGC AICTE NAAC NCTE
Duration: 3 Years |
Eligibility: Graduation or Equivalent |
Course Duration: Three Year
Course Eligibility: Graduation in any stream with a minimum of 50% and Mathematics as one of the subjects, either at 10+2 or graduation level
Admission Criteria: Merit in qualifying examination, subject to eligibility criteria.
Entrance/Eligibility Test: As per University Rules
Course Syllabus
Semester - I |
Mathematical Foundation of Computer Science |
Computer and ‘C’ Programming |
Computer Organization & Architecture |
Data Base Management System |
Accounting and Financial Accounting |
Practicals & Sessionals |
Office Management Lab |
Programming in C lab |
DBMS Lab |
Communication & Soft Skills –I |
Semester – II |
Data Structure Using C |
Computer Oriented Numerical and Statistical Techniques |
Operating System |
Data Communication & Computer Networks |
Environmental Science |
Practicals & Sessionals |
Data Structures Using C Language Lab |
Numerical & Statistical Techniques Lab |
Unix &Shell programming Lab |
Communication & Soft Skills –II |
Semester – III |
Object Oriented Programming with C++ |
System Analysis and Design |
Computer Graphics |
Artificial Intelligence |
Design and Analysis of Algorithm |
Practicals & Sessionals |
Object Oriented Programming with C++ Lab |
Computer Graphics Lab |
DAA Lab |
Communication & Soft Skills – III |
Semester - IV |
Software Engineering |
Java Programming |
Compiler Design |
Computer Based Optimization Techniques |
Practicals & Sessionals |
Software Engineering Lab |
Java Programming Lab |
Microprocessor Lab |
Communication & Soft Skills -IV |
Microprocessor Design and Assembly Language |
After completion of IV semester there is a provision of mandatory summer training on 'Oracle' |
Semester – V |
Web Technology |
*Elective I |
.NET framework and ASP.NET |
Management Information System |
*Elective II |
Practicals & Sessionals |
Web Technology Lab |
*Elective I Lab |
.NET Lab |
Communication & Soft Skills –V |
*Elective I |
Advanced Database Concepts |
Advanced Java Programming |
Android Programming |
*Elective II |
Parallel Processing |
Mobile Computing |
Data Warehousing & Data Mining |
Real Time Systems |
Semester – VI |